The Diamond Age or, A Young Lady's Illustrated Primer is a 1995 science fiction novel by Neal Stephenson. The novel is set in a world where nanotechnology has become pervasive. An aristocrat who is concerned about the state of their culture commissions an interactive book for his daughter which guides her through a surreal alternate world. The book falls into the hands of a young girl, Nell and she is taught how to become a master engineer and how to defend herself as well as a variety of leadership and survival skills. The novel follows her development as she learns.
A six hour miniseries based on the novel is planned for the SCI FI Channel to be produced by George Clooney and Grant Heslov.
